Can Dogs Eat Peaches? NZ Safety Answer

Can dogs eat peaches in NZ? Plain peach flesh is different from peach stones, stems and leaves. Avoid pits and sweet desserts.

Quick answer

Dogs should not eat peach stones, stems or leaves. A tiny piece of plain ripe peach flesh is different from a whole peach, but peaches are best treated cautiously because the stone can be swallowed and many peach foods are sweetened or baked.

Why

Pet Poison Helpline's toxic food guide groups peaches with stone fruits because stems, pits and leaves can contain cyanide compounds. ASPCA's people-foods guidance also warns about fruit pits and seeds for pets. In NZ, watch for peach stones from summer fruit, canned peaches in syrup, peach crumble, pavlova topping, lunchboxes and compost buckets.

Safer alternatives

Safer options are tiny pieces of plain, prepared fruit your dog already tolerates, or your dog's normal complete food used as a treat. Keep treats small and avoid stones, pits, stems, leaves, sweetened fruit, alcohol-soaked fruit and baked desserts.
